三國江東指的是哪些地方 三國江東指的是哪些地方是現(xiàn)在什么地區(qū)
2022-12-03
更新時間:2022-05-20 18:01:34作者:未知
用線性探測法解決沖突:可能要探測多個散列地址,這些位置上的鍵值(不一定都是同義詞)散列表就是哈希表,它用散列函數(shù)將鍵值映射到散列表中的存儲位置。同義詞是指具有相同散列函數(shù)值的關鍵字。
散列表的存儲結(jié)構(gòu)是根據(jù)關鍵字的散列函數(shù)值來確定關鍵字在散列表中的存儲位置的,對同義詞的處理根據(jù)不同情況有不同的沖突處理方法。用線性探測法查找閉散列表,可能要探測多個散列地址,這些位置上的鍵值不一定都是同義詞,因為同義詞不一定存放在相鄰的位置。
為了搜索給定的鍵x,散列表中由h(x)對應的單元開始的相鄰單元h(x)+1,h(x)+2,都將被檢查,直到找到了內(nèi)容為空的單元或是找到了存儲給定鍵為x的單元。
其中,h是散列函數(shù)。如果找到了存儲給定鍵的單元,搜索將會返回單元中存儲的鍵對應的值。否則,如果搜索遇到了空的單元,鍵在表中就不存在,因為鍵應當被存放在所有未被搜索的單元之前。